Heads Up Technologies Tech Stack

Aerospace lighting, audio, and cabin-management systems for business and commercial aircraft

Aviation and Aerospace Component Manufacturing Addison, Texas 201–500 employees Founded 1985 Privately Held

Heads Up Technologies designs and manufactures certified in-flight systems for cockpit and cabin environments—lighting, audio, content management, and safety equipment. The tech stack is deeply embedded: SolidWorks, AutoCAD, FPGA, QNX, ARM, Verilog, and DO-178C compliance tooling signal a hardware-centric, safety-critical operation. Active migration from Subversion to Git/GitHub and new CI/CD infrastructure suggest modernization of development workflows, while hiring velocity skews heavily toward engineering and manufacturing with a balanced junior-to-senior mix—consistent with scaling next-generation cabin systems and sustaining legacy product lines.

About Heads Up Technologies

Heads Up Technologies is a privately held aerospace supplier founded in 1985 and based in Addison, Texas. Operating as part of the Heads Up Technologies Group (which includes STG Aerospace and ALTO Aviation), the company serves OEM and aftermarket channels across business and commercial aviation. Core competencies span custom lighting design, audio systems, cabin-management platforms, and safety solutions—all engineered for certification under FAA, EASA, and AS9100 standards. The 201–500-person operation balances new-product development (next-generation business-jet cabin systems) against sustaining engineering for in-service fleets, with particular focus on component obsolescence management, supply-chain traceability, and production-test efficiency.
